Overview

As a Retail Sales Colleague you don\’t need an in-depth knowledge of tech before you join the team as all our new colleagues attend a two to three day induction either virtually or at our fantastic academy in Fort Dunlop, Birmingham. Here, you\’ll gain valuable skills and knowledge to help you sell, serve and support our customers and make amazing happen. From supplier training and demos ahead of launches to testing the latest products, we\’ll give you the confidence you need to ensure your recommendations are top notch. Our stores are open 7 days a week generally between 9am and 8pm but will vary locally. Our Sales Colleagues work flexibly across our opening hours which typically includes Saturdays and Sundays.

How to prepare for a job interview at Currys PLC

✨Know the Company

Before your interview, take some time to research the company. Understand their products, values, and what makes them stand out in the retail tech space. This will not only help you answer questions but also show your genuine interest in being part of their team.

✨Showcase Your People Skills

As a Sales Colleague, you'll be interacting with customers daily. Be prepared to share examples of how you've successfully engaged with customers in the past. Highlight your ability to listen, empathise, and provide solutions that meet their needs.

✨Flexibility is Key

Since the role requires working flexible hours, be ready to discuss your availability. Mention your willingness to work weekends and evenings, as this shows you're committed to fitting into their schedule and being a reliable team member.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training process, team dynamics, or what success looks like in the role. This demonstrates your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
